Silver prices edged lower on Tuesday after failing to sustain an earlier rise, retreating to around $66 per ounce. The metal had climbed to an intraday high near $67.19 before pulling back, according to FX Street.
This retracement highlights the volatility in precious metals markets amid ongoing global economic uncertainties. Traders appeared cautious, taking profits after silver's brief surge.
